clean_arch_linter
Analysis server plugin to enforce clean architecture.
🚀 Getting started
1. Register the plugin in analysis_options.yaml
From pub.dev
plugins:
clean_arch_linter:
version: ^2.0.5
diagnostics:
cross_layer_import: true
third_party_import: true
dart_sdk_import: true
From Git repo
plugins:
clean_arch_linter:
git:
url: https://github.com/Ragibn5/dart-flutter-packages.git
path: clean_arch_linter
ref: clean_arch_linter-2.0.5
diagnostics:
cross_layer_import: true
third_party_import: true
dart_sdk_import: true
Should be added as a top level block, i.e., at the same level as include.
2. (Optional) Create a clean_arch_linter_config.yaml
Place the file at the root of your project to customize rule behavior. The file is entirely optional — if omitted, the plugin uses these defaults:
| Setting | Default |
|---|---|
| Logging | Disabled |
| Scanned directories | lib/ only |
| Domain directory names | ['domain'] |
| Excluded project paths | [] |
| Excluded library packages | [] |
| Excluded dart packages | [] |
Below is a sample config with all available options. Every field is optional — omitted values fall back to the defaults above. The packages and paths listed here are illustrative examples, not recommendations. Replace them with values that suit your project.
# ==========================================
# Configuration for `clean_arch_linter` plugin
# ==========================================
# Global log configuration: controls diagnostic logging for all rules.
log_config:
enabled: true # Enable or disable logging (default: false)
allow_info: false # Allow info-level messages (default: false)
allow_warning: true # Allow warning-level messages (default: true)
allow_error: true # Allow error-level messages (default: true)
# Relative path (from project root) where log files are saved.
# default: logs/analyzer_plugins/clean_arch_linter
log_dir_relative_path: logs/analyzer_plugins/clean_arch_linter
# Global scan configuration: controls which directories are scanned.
scan_config:
scan_lib_dir: true # Scan the lib/ directory (default: true)
scan_test_dir: false # Scan the test/ directory (default: false)
# Shared domain configuration.
domain_config:
# Names of directories considered "domain" layers (default: ['domain']).
domain_dir_names:
- domain
# Per-rule configuration
rules:
# cross_layer_import: flags own-package imports that leave the domain layer.
cross_layer_import:
# Package-root-relative paths to exclude from checks (default: []).
excluded_project_paths:
- lib/core/ # example path — replace with your own
# third_party_import: flags third-party package imports in domain files.
third_party_import:
# Package names to exclude from checks (default: []).
excluded_library_packages:
- dartz # example package — replace with your own
- equatable
# dart_sdk_import: flags dart:* SDK imports in domain files.
dart_sdk_import:
# Dart SDK package names to exclude (default: []).
# These are the part after "dart:" — e.g. "core", "async", "io".
excluded_dart_packages:
- async # example package — replace with your own
- collection
3. Verify
Run flutter pub get, then run flutter analyze to verify the plugin is enabled and reporting diagnostics. You may also want to restart the analysis server after each change to the analyzer config (including initial setup).
🔍 Rules
All three rules apply only to files located inside a domain directory (any directory matching a name in domain_dir_names, e.g. domain/). Files outside domain directories are never flagged.
cross_layer_import
Reports own-package imports (relative or package:self/) that point outside the file's own domain directory.
| Import target | Reported? | Why |
|---|---|---|
| Same domain directory | No | Allowed internal domain import |
| Different feature's domain directory | Yes | Cross-domain dependency |
Outside any domain directory (e.g. data/, core/) |
Yes | Non-domain dependency from domain layer |
Path in excluded_project_paths |
No | Explicitly allowed |
third_party_import
Reports third-party package imports (package:some_package/...) from domain components.
| Import type | Reported? | Why |
|---|---|---|
| Own package | No | Not third-party |
| Excluded package | No | Explicitly allowed |
| Other packages | Yes | Domain should avoid coupling |
dart_sdk_import
Reports Dart SDK imports (dart:...) from domain components.
| Import type | Reported? | Why |
|---|---|---|
| Excluded dart packages | No | Explicitly allowed |
| Other dart packages | Yes | Prefer reviewing / allow via config if needed |
🐛 Debugging
To see diagnostic logs from the plugin, enable logging in clean_arch_linter_config.yaml:
log_config:
enabled: true
Log files are written to the path specified by log_dir_relative_path (defaults to logs/analyzer_plugins/clean_arch_linter/ relative to your project root). Each run creates a daily log file named LOG-dd-MM-yyyy.log.
You can control which severity levels are logged. By default, info is disabled as it is very verbose (logs every skipped file and ignored import). To enable all levels:
log_config:
enabled: true
allow_info: true # Disabled by default — very verbose
allow_warning: true # Enabled by default
allow_error: true # Enabled by default
If you are not seeing expected diagnostics, try:
- Restarting the analysis server (
flutter analyzeor restart the IDE's Dart analysis server). - Ensuring the file is inside a directory that matches
domain_dir_names(default:domain/). - Ensuring
scan_test_dir: trueif the file is undertest/. - Checking your
clean_arch_linter_config.yamlfor invalid YAML syntax or incorrect indentation. If the file is malformed, the plugin may crash or fall back to default silently.
